140 Presentation of report if Parliament not sitting
> > (1) If a House of Parliament is not sitting when the Minister must cause to be laid a report before it under section 138 or 139, the Minister must present the report to the Clerk of the House concerned.
>
> > (2) The report that is presented to the Clerk of a House—
> >
> > > (a) is, on presentation and for all purposes, taken to have been laid before the House, and
> >
> > > (b) may be printed by authority of the Clerk of the House, and
> >
> > > (c) if printed, is for all purposes taken to be a document published by or under the authority of the House, and
> >
> > > (d) must be recorded—
> > >
> > > > (i) for the Legislative Council, in the Minutes of Proceedings of the Legislative Council, and
> > >
> > > > (ii) for the Legislative Assembly, in the Votes and Proceedings of the Legislative Assembly,
> > >
> > > on the first sitting day of the House after receipt of the report by the Clerk.
